    A smirk slid across my face when another roar came into hearing. It had been so long since I got out of the infirmary- where I was under appreciated and taken for granted. No one has any respect for the healers, simply demanding to be healed then never offering any thanks. And of course, being blind, I had always been looked down upon- even more so than perhaps a healer whose eyesight was not in question. And I had no doubt that if either of these boys knew my secret, they'd see me as a helpless child who needed protecting. But no, it was quite the opposite. I did NOT need protecting. I could Handel myself just fine, thanks.

    I quite connected with the character Toph from the television series Avatar the Last Airbender. She and I shared a similar predicament. Both of us being blind, both of us constantly looked down upon, both of us seeking to prove our worth. And now was my chance. Even if it meant nothing to these to boys, it would mean something to me. Take down a hydra. Ha! Who's weak and in need of protection now? Certainly not I!
